OpenEvidence

OpenEvidence is the leading AI-powered medical information platform that helps physicians make high-stakes clinical decisions at the point of care. Featuring content from premier medical journals like NEJM and JAMA, it serves over 40% of U.S. physicians and has supported more than 100 million AI-powered clinical consultations.

AI Perception

Key Takeaways

How AI platforms collectively perceive and describe OpenEvidence today.

OpenEvidence has achieved elite-level authority in Google's AI Overviews for core evidence-based tool queries, yet it remains largely invisible in high-stakes specialized research and clinical consensus conversations where legacy giants like UpToDate still dominate. While the brand successfully captures the Enterprise CMIO decision-maker, a critical lack of presence in clinical trial and workflow-specific queries prevents it from becoming a ubiquitous clinical resource.

Key Findings

Strength

Top-tier ranking in AI Overviews for evidence-based clinical decision support, consistently securing the #1 position.

Strength

High-impact resonance with the Enterprise CMIO Decision Maker persona, achieving a category-leading 58% mention rate.

Strength

Exceptional ranking depth on Gemini and Claude, where the brand maintains an average position of 2.6 and 1.5 respectively when mentioned.

Recommended Actions

1

Execute a content offensive targeting specialized clinical trial and medical research keywords.

OpenEvidence is currently 'Not Mentioned' in these high-value queries, allowing competitors to claim the specialized research territory unopposed.

2

Implement technical LLM optimization strategies to increase the mention rate on ChatGPT and Claude.

A 17-18% mention rate on the world's most used LLMs indicates a disconnect between brand authority and platform-specific data training or retrieval.

3

Develop structured clinical consensus guides to compete directly with DynaMed and UpToDate in summary-based queries.

OpenEvidence missed the mark on clinical consensus queries while competitors with lower average positions were still frequently cited.
